IREN
Vice President, Commercial

IREN is a Nasdaq-listed (NASDAQ: IREN) sustainable Bitcoin mining company that supports local communities, as well as the decarbonization of both energy markets and the global Bitcoin network. IREN builds, owns, and operates its data center infrastructure with a focus on entry into regions where the company can access abundant and/or under-utilized renewable energy to power its operations. In addition to utilizing renewable energy, IREN’s infrastructure can provide benefits and services to the electrical networks where it operates. Using 100% renewable energy since inception, IREN is led by a management team who have delivered over US $25 billion in energy and infrastructure projects globally.
